Our submission celebrates the strong partnership between LivGreen Retrofit Specialists and Stonewater, formed to deliver high-quality, resident-focused retrofit at scale. Built on shared values of quality, integrity, sustainability, and resident care, the partnership was established to support Stonewater’s ambitious decarbonisation plans and bring homes up to the Decent Homes Standard through SHDF Wave 2.1.
Through a £5 million investment, LivGreen delivered retrofit works to 320 homes within Stonewater’s wider programme of 827 properties. By combining fabric-first measures with low-carbon technologies, the programme achieved measurable outcomes including average EPC uplifts of two bands, carbon reductions of 1.5–2 tonnes per property, energy bill savings of up to 40%, and 90% resident satisfaction.
The submission highlights how clear communication, dedicated resident engagement, innovative problem-solving, and robust performance monitoring enabled the partnership to overcome challenges and deliver meaningful environmental and social impact, demonstrating best practice in collaborative retrofit delivery.
